33,521,672 is a composite number, even.
33,521,672 (thirty-three million five hundred twenty-one thousand six hundred seventy-two) is an even 8-digit number. It is a composite number with 36 divisors, and factors as 2³ × 23² × 89². Written other ways, in hexadecimal, 0x1FF8008.
